Bring Versatile Tackle

Clear Lake’s bass respond differently with changes in weather and time of day. Pack a mix of crankbaits, soft plastics, and spinnerbaits to adapt quickly.

Hydrate and Protect

The derby runs through sunny days on open water—carry ample water and wear sun protection to stay comfortable and safe.

Book Accommodations Early

Clearlake fills up with visitors during the derby. Secure lodging well in advance to avoid last-minute shortages.

Scout the Lake Beforehand

Arrive a day early to familiarize yourself with local hotspots and lake conditions, giving yourself a tactical advantage.

The Clear Lake Ultimate Fishing Derby in Clearlake, California, transforms the calm waters into a battleground teeming with the thrill of the catch. This annual event invites anglers of all levels to engage with a lake that doesn’t simply sit still but dares you to match its pulse—the water shifts, whispers, and beckons.

Located on the largest natural freshwater lake wholly within California, Clear Lake spreads across nearly 43,000 acres, offering plenty of space and opportunity to test your fishing skills. The derby focuses on bass fishing, with anglers chasing after largemouth bass—fish that challenge both strategy and stamina. The event typically spans multiple days, adding a layer of endurance to the excitement, as the lake’s currents seemingly push competitors forward or hold them in a steady, tactical dance.

Getting ready means practical preparation: reliable gear that can handle the unpredictability of lake winds and water temperature is critical. Bring tackle suited for bass, including a variety of lures to read the lake’s mood as it changes throughout the day. And while the lake may relax in the morning’s mist, the afternoon sun can demand more hydration and protection.

The docks and shorelines morph during the derby from quiet fishing spots into lively hubs filled with hopeful anglers, families, and vendors. Though the atmosphere is competitive, there’s room to learn from the chatter and watch techniques unfold—skills honed through years of battling the lake’s revered fish. For visitors and participants alike, Clearlake offers more than just the contest; it’s a portal to engage with a fiercely living water body that has shaped local culture and outdoor traditions.

To make the most of your derby experience, timing is key. Early mornings yield calm waters and active fish, while afternoon winds may shift tactics. Planning accommodations in nearby Clearlake city ensures quick access to the lake and local amenities. After hours, enjoy regional dining where local chefs serve up fresh-caught fish and hearty fare—a practical, welcome reset after a long day on the water.

Frequently Asked Questions

What species of fish are targeted in the Clear Lake Ultimate Fishing Derby?

The derby primarily focuses on largemouth bass, known for their challenging fight and abundance in Clear Lake waters.

Is boat rental available for participants without a personal vessel?

Yes, several local marinas and lakeside shops in Clearlake offer boat rentals, but booking ahead is recommended due to derby demand.

Are there family-friendly activities during the derby?

Absolutely. Alongside the fishing competition, the event features vendor fairs, educational booths, and kid-friendly fishing zones.

What permits or licenses are required to fish in the derby?

All participants must have a valid California fishing license and adhere to derby-specific registration and rules.

Can I participate as a beginner with little fishing experience?

Yes, the derby welcomes anglers at all skill levels. It’s an excellent opportunity to learn from veterans and practice in a spirited environment.

Where is the best place to stay during the event?

Clearlake city offers the closest accommodations with easy access to the lake, including hotels, motels, and vacation rentals.

History

"Clear Lake is one of North America’s oldest lakes, with indigenous Pomo tribes historically dependent on its rich fish stocks for sustenance and culture. The derby celebrates this deep connection between people and water."
